SVT's will bend valves, modified Zetecs with bigger cams or high compression pistons will bend valves. Stock Zetecs should not, however an unscrupulous mechanic will tell you the valves are bent without taking the head off as soon as he sees the timing belt is broken. I have taken a good number of vehicles that were abandoned due to broken timing belts, repaired, and resold without issues. There are not that many interference engines out there with timing belts.. You shouldn't bend valves since it is an non-interference motor, but it seems for some odd reason a few people have bent valves.
